Integrated digital services that tie enterprise systems, schemas, APIs, and governed automation into one delivery pipeline
Integrated Digital Services connect enterprise applications, data services, and operations through an agreed data model, schema mapping, and API contract definitions. The work solves cross-system integration delivery risk by making provisioning and orchestration repeatable and traceable across environments.
Providers like Accenture and Deloitte apply integration architecture that pairs governed schemas with API-driven automation and RBAC-aligned audit logs. This delivery pattern fits enterprises that need multi-team integration programs where governance artifacts and change control are part of the operating model, not an afterthought.
Evaluation criteria for integration depth, schema governance, automation surface, and admin controls
Integration depth determines whether APIs and workflows follow a coherent data model and schema strategy across apps and domains. Data model governance also affects how quickly schema changes can be applied without breaking downstream contracts.
Automation and API surface coverage determines whether provisioning, orchestration, and configuration changes can be driven through repeatable workflows instead of manual handoffs. Admin and governance controls determine whether RBAC alignment and audit logs provide traceability across multi-team delivery and operational operations.

Common pitfalls when buying Integrated Digital Services that combine integration, schemas, automation, and governance
A frequent pitfall is under-scoping schema governance work, which increases upfront mapping and domain mapping review effort later. Accenture and IBM Consulting both treat deeper governance and schema ownership as work that has timeline and process implications.
Another pitfall is selecting a provider whose automation and API surface does not cover provisioning and orchestration end-to-end, which causes manual handoffs. Throughput tuning and sandbox readiness also fail when governance and environment isolation are not planned as part of delivery.
